    Tools Required for Changing Your Filter

    While you won’t need much more than your hands, having these tools handy can make the process smoother:

    • Replacement filter (specific to your model)
    • A towel (for any spills)
    • Bucket (optional for catching any excess water)

    Step-by-Step Guide on Changing Your Refrigerator Filter

  • Turn Off Water Supply: Locate the valve supplying water to your fridge and turn it off.
  • Remove the Old Filter:
    • If it's an internal filter, twist or pull it out as per manufacturer instructions.
    • For external filters, unscrew or detach from its housing.
  • Insert New Filter:
    • Follow directional arrows on the new filter for proper installation.
  • Turn On Water Supply: Check for leaks after turning it back on.
  • Run Water Through New Filter: Dispense about 2 gallons of water before using it for drinking or cooking.
  • Post-Replacement Steps

    Once you've successfully changed your refrigerator filter, consider these final checks:

    • Set a reminder for when it's time for the next change (usually every six months).
    • Inspect connections around where you installed the new filter for any moisture.

    Frequently Asked Questions About Changing Refrigerator Filters

    1. How often should I change my refrigerator filter?

    Generally, it’s recommended every six months; however, high usage may necessitate more frequent changes.

    2. What happens if I don’t change my refrigerator filter?

    You risk poor water quality and potential damage due to increased pressure on the appliance's systems.

    3. Can I use third-party filters instead of OEM ones?

    While third-party options are available, ensure they meet NSF standards for safety and efficacy.

    4. How do I know which replacement filter I need?

    Check your owner’s manual or look up model specifications online through reliable sources.

    5. Is changing a refrigerator water filter difficult?

    No! Most users find it easy by following manufacturer instructions closely.

    6. What should I do if my new refrigerator filter leaks?

    Check that it's properly seated; if it continues leaking, consult with an appliance repair company immediately.
